Output 703b3121e895d7aff18af051d999d314ac2a952ba72b6577a554b466df86ea5b:3
- value
- 29960618
- script pubkey
- OP_0 OP_PUSHBYTES_20 66ad16cd98e46d5b5fbd45aaeccad0e35dcddb80
- address
- bc1qv6k3dnvcu3k4khaagk4wejksudwumkuq067pdt
- transaction
- 703b3121e895d7aff18af051d999d314ac2a952ba72b6577a554b466df86ea5b